The College of Adult and Professional Studies (CAPS) offers a full range of important bachelor’s degrees in the degree completion format targeted to the busy adult. This adult education learning includes general degrees such as the Organizational Management and Leadership program, specific niche degrees such as Accounting and cutting-edge studies such as Computer Information Systems.
Each adult degree completion program has been designed to create maximum student-to-faculty and student-to-student interaction. Each degree program is taught in an accelerated format. We also offer the Program for Adult College Education (PACE) for adults just beginning the college journey.
Our adult education programs are taught by professionals who have been chosen for their rigorous understanding of the theoretical foundation of their disciplines and their appreciation for real-world application. For the same reasons, students are encouraged to develop projects drawn from their own job experiences. They are taught how to integrate their course work into their experience as early as possible in their programs.
